5l.* Creating a Skin File in BSZ-format.

5l.* Creating a Skin File in BSZ-format.

A BSZ-Skin file is just a ZIP-file with all image files and a few files like Skin.ini.
BSZ = “Bsplayer Skin Zipped”. The extension .Zip is renamed to...

5c.* Button Files.

5c.* Button Files.

Button Images. (Mouse-over and click effects)
Buttons are BMP-files in the Skin folder too. One Button can have 3 or 4 image files like:
PlayN.bmp = Normal appearance of the...

5b.* Main Image.

5b.* Main Image. (top-left window “Images”, section “Main Window”.)
The background image is an Image-file in the Skin’s folder, usually called “Main.bmp”.
It may have any name, but if Skin.ini...

Problem solved! :-)

First ontopic:

Deleting rgn.dat in the skin folder finally solved my problems with Any Shape Main.bmp's.
You can also delete rgnfs.dat, tha appearently saves settings for the full sreen panel....
